**Educational Requirements:**
To become a registered nurse, you must complete a formal education program and obtain a nursing license. The educational requirements for registered nurses typically include:
– **Bachelor of Science in Nursing (BSN):** A BSN degree is the most common educational path for aspiring registered nurses. This four-year program covers a wide range of nursing topics, including anatomy, physiology, pharmacology, and nursing practice.
- **Associate Degree in Nursing (ADN):** An ADN program is a two-year program that provides a foundation in nursing theory and practice. While ADN graduates can become registered nurses, many employers prefer candidates with a BSN degree.
– **Diploma Programs:** Some hospitals and healthcare facilities offer diploma programs in nursing. These programs combine classroom instruction with hands-on clinical experience.
**Certifications and Licenses:**
In addition to completing a nursing education program, aspiring registered nurses must pass the NCLEX-RN exam to obtain a nursing license. This exam tests the knowledge and skills required to practice as a registered nurse. Once you pass the NCLEX-RN exam, you will be eligible to apply for a nursing license in your state.
**Practical Training:**
In addition to completing a nursing education program and obtaining a nursing license, registered nurses must complete a period of supervised clinical practice. This practical training allows nurses to apply their knowledge and skills in a real-world healthcare setting under the guidance of experienced nursing professionals.
